Reasons For Decision – Bobby El-Issa

Bobby El-Issa: Licensed jockey Bobby El-Issa lodged an appeal against conviction and penalty after being found guilty by the stewards under AR135(b) after his ride on SOUL TESTA in Race 4 (Goulburn Express Freight Maiden Handicap, 1600m) at the Goulburn race meeting on Friday, 17 March 2017.

On 15 May 2017, Mr El-Issa was suspended for a period of 4 months to commence on Sunday 21st May 2017 and to expire on Thursday, 21st September 2017. On application of the Appellant, which was not opposed by the Stewards, the penalty imposed by Stewards is stayed until further order of the Panel.

This Appeal was heard on Tuesday, 13th June 2017 at the offices of Racing NSW. On 28 June 2017, the Panel gave the following final orders:

1. The appeal against the finding of guilt is upheld. 2. The finding of guilt under AR 135(b) is set aside. 3. The penalty of a 4-month suspension is set aside. 4. The appeal deposit is to be refunded.
